Certified Translation

A Certified Translation is a general or technical translation signed by a certified translator or representative company stating that the translation is true and accurate. All certified translations include a copy of the original (source) document, the translated document and a certification that the translation is true.

Notarized Translation

Notarization is the processes of having the signature on the certified translation verified by a notary.

Certified Translation FAQ

How do I know if I need a Certified and/or Notarized Translation?

Certified and notarized translations are usually required for immigration or other procedures conducted with the government. Check with who is requesting the translation if it needs to be certified and/or notarized.
